WILMINGTON, Ohio - The Wilmington College men's lacrosse team took on Capital this evening. Wilmington lost in a lopsided contest 28-4. The Quakers will take on Muskingum Saturday, April 28 for Senior Day. The game is scheduled to begin at 1 p.m.

The first half Wilmington's offense played well scoring three out of the teams four goals in the game. Jhordan Lang scored twice and Andrew Miller added one. The Crusaders outscored the Quakers 20-3 in the first half.

Wilmington's offense was slowed down in the second half scoring just one goal. The Crusaders tacked on eight more goals and increased its lead to 28-4.

Lang recorded two goals, Miller netted one and Mike Smith added the fourth Quaker goal. Tanner Diment picked up nine ground balls and goalie, Jake Ladenforf recorded 14 saves on 55 shots faced.
